Beyond the Buzzword: What Exactly is the Team Software Process (TSP)?

When business leaders ask what is the Team Software Process, they are looking beyond buzzwords and trying to understand how software development can become measurable, repeatable, and reliable instead of unpredictable.

So, what is the Team Software Process in practical terms? TSP is a full-system methodology for guiding a team through the entire lifecycle of a software project. It provides a clear set of phases, defined roles, and measurable metrics. The core idea is discipline through data. Instead of hoping a project stays on track, TSP teams measure their work, use real data to make plans, and then track performance against those plans with near-scientific rigor.

Think of it like building a commercial airliner versus experimenting in a garage. Both can produce impressive machines, but one follows a rigorous, repeatable process where every step is documented, measured, and validated for safety and performance. TSP brings that same level of engineering discipline to software teams. It was developed by the Software Engineering Institute (SEI) at Carnegie Mellon to address the long-standing failures in cost, schedule, and quality that have challenged the software industry for decades.

The TSP in Action: A Walkthrough of the Phases

How does this predictability happen on the ground? TSP structures work into a repeating launch cycle. Here’s what that looks like from a leader’s viewpoint.

Launch: The team, often with a trained coach, holds a multi-day launch workshop. This is the most critical phase. They don’t just receive a plan from a manager; they collaboratively build their own detailed plan. They review requirements, design the strategy, break down tasks, and estimate effort. By the end, every team member owns a personal plan tied to the team’s goals.

Development: This is the execution phase. The team builds the software according to the plan and their defined processes. The key differentiator is daily tracking. Each member logs time and defects against their plan. Weekly, the team holds a data review to see if they are on track and adjusts as needed.

Postmortem (The Relaunch): After a cycle ends, the team doesn’t just rush to the next project. They pause to analyze their performance. What went well? Where did estimates go wrong? They then feed these lessons directly into the next launch, creating a powerful cycle of continuous improvement. This is how predictability compounds over time.

Is TSP Right for Your Team? A Practical Checklist

TSP is powerful, but it’s not a one-size-fits-all solution. It requires commitment. Use this checklist to see if it aligns with your needs.

Pursue TSP if your project is:

  • Mission-critical with low tolerance for failure.

  • Complex, requiring multiple developers over several months.

  • In a regulated industry where audit trails are valuable.

  • Suffering from chronic delays and quality issues with other methods.

Consider other approaches if:

  • Your project needs extreme, day-to-day flexibility in requirements.

  • The team is very small (e.g., 2-3 developers) or the timeline is extremely short (a few weeks).

  • Your organization’s culture is deeply resistant to measurement and process discipline.

Implementing TSP: The First Steps to Predictability

Adopting the Team Software Process methodology is a cultural shift. Success hinges on more than just following steps.

Secure Executive Sponsorship
This change must be led from the top. Leaders must understand TSP’s value, champion the initial investment in training (often with an SEI-authorized coach), and protect the team’s time for launch activities and disciplined practice.

Start with a Pilot
Don’t mandate TSP for every team at once. Choose one important, but not catastrophic, project and a willing team. A successful pilot creates internal champions and real data to build your case for wider adoption.

Invest in Coaching
Trying to implement TSP solely from a book is like learning surgery from a manual. An experienced coach guides the team through the first launch, helps them interpret data, and instills the right disciplines. Focus on Data, Not Blame
The metrics TSP produces are a flashlight, not a hammer. Their purpose is to identify process issues early so they can be corrected. Leadership must foster an environment where data is used for problem-solving, not performance punishment.
